Go through the detailed instructions on how to Validate E-Signature Declaration Of Trust Template online with pdfFiller:
Add the document for eSignature to pdfFiller from your device or cloud storage.
As soon as the file opens in the editor, click Sign in the top toolbar.
Generate your electronic signature by typing, drawing, or uploading your handwritten signature's image from your laptop. Then, hit Save and sign.
Click anywhere on a document to Validate E-Signature Declaration Of Trust Template. You can move it around or resize it using the controls in the floating panel. To apply your signature, hit OK.
Complete the signing process by hitting DONE below your form or in the top right corner.
After that, you'll return to the pdfFiller dashboard. From there, you can download a completed copy, print the document, or send it to other parties for review or approval.
